AirX Jet Support is a UK CAA and EASA approved Maintenance Repair Organisation with approval to provide Line & Base Maintenance services on our parent company fleet of CL-600, EMB 135 and ERJ 190 aircraft. Due to continued growth and expansion, we are recruiting for Aircraft Mechanics to join our team.

The successful candidate will be a self-motivated individual with experience working in a Base Maintenance environment. The Aircraft Mechanic will work under the supervision of Licensed Aircraft Engineers, performing maintenance tasks on Airframe, Engine, Avionic and Electrical systems.

This role is based at the London Stansted Diamond Hangar facility working a rotational 5-5-4 day shift pattern. A degree of flexibility is expected including a requirement to work overtime if required.

Responsibilities and Duties

  • Perform scheduled maintenance tasks, defect rectification, modifications, repairs and functional tests on aircraft.
  • Read and interpret maintenance manuals, service bulletins, task cards, engineering drawings and other specific technical documentation.
  • Complete all assigned work in a timely manner to optimise aircraft downtime.
  • Highlight any technical issues, discrepancies or other issues to the Licensed Aircraft Engineer.
  • Maintain a high standard of husbandry and cleanliness within assigned work areas.
  • Adopt and promote the company Safety, Quality and FOD culture.
  •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ements, company processes and procedures.
  • Promote a just culture and report all incidents and occurrences in the IQSMS portal.
  • Actively support, promote and contribute to continuous improvement ideas and lean principles.
  • Undertake any reasonable activities as required, including working away from London Stansted.

Required Qualifications & Experience

  • Have completed a recognised apprenticeship, formal training program or able to demonstrate comparable qualifications and experience.
  • Have experience working in a Base Maintenance environment.
